Russia finds dangerous bacteria in Ukraine’s poultry
26.11.2012 12:57 "Agro Perspectiva" (Kyiv) —
The Federal Service for Veterinary and Phytosanitary Surveillance (Rosselkhoznadzor) found dangerous bacteria in poultry meat from Ukraine, ForUm reports referring to Rosselkhoznadzor press office.
In particular, Listeria were found in the party of poultry came from Ukraine’s enterprise № 040946 PM (LLC Dniprovsky poultry farm).
«A regime of enhanced laboratory control has been introduced in relation to products of this company,» Rosselkhoznadzor statement reads.
It also reported abot detection of coliform bacteria in the party of pork came from Danish enterprise № DK865 (DanePork A/S), mesophilic aerobic and facultative anaerobic bacteria and coliform bacteria in the party of pork came from Canada enterprise № 627 (Viandes Décarie). The regime of enhanced laboratory control has been also introduced for the products of these companies.
